Textured Ceiling Scraping in Terre Haute, IN
Textured ceiling scraping services involve removing existing textured or popcorn ceiling finishes to create a smooth, clean surface. This process is often requested for renovations, updates, or to improve the appearance of a room. Projects typically include older homes with popcorn ceilings, ceilings that have become stained or damaged, or situations where a homeowner prefers a more modern, sleek look. Property owners should understand that scraping involves careful preparation and may require additional finishing work, such as patching or repainting, to achieve a uniform appearance after the texture is removed.
Before requesting textured ceiling scraping, property owners often want to know about the scope of work involved, including whether the existing texture contains materials like asbestos, which may require special handling. It’s also helpful to consider the condition of the ceiling surface and whether additional repairs will be needed afterward. Clarifying these details can ensure a smooth process and help set expectations for the outcome, whether aiming for a completely smooth ceiling or a different decorative finish.

Textured Ceiling Scraping Questions
What is textured ceiling scraping? It involves removing existing textured coatings from ceilings to create a smooth or new textured surface.
When should textured ceiling scraping be considered? It is often chosen when updating or renovating ceilings to achieve a different look or to repair damaged textures.
Is textured ceiling scraping messy? Some dust and debris may be generated, but proper preparation can minimize cleanup during the process.
What types of ceilings can be scraped? Most textured ceilings, including popcorn and other spray-on finishes, can be safely scraped and refinished.
